期刊名称:International Journal of Advanced Computer Science and Applications(IJACSA)
印刷版ISSN:2158-107X
电子版ISSN:2156-5570
出版年度:2019
卷号:10
期号:12
页码:502-510
出版社:Science and Information Society (SAI)
摘要:Cryptographic hash functions (CHF) represent a
core cryptographic primitive. They have application in digital
signature and message authentication protocols. Their main
building block are Boolean functions. Those functions provide
pseudo-randomness and sensitivity to the input. They also help
prevent and lower the risk of attacks targeted at CHF. Cellular
automata (CA) are a class of Boolean functions that exhibit good
cryptographic properties and display a chaotic behavior. In this
article, a new hash function based on CA is proposed. A
description of the algorithm and the security measures to
increase the robustness of the construction are presented. A
security analysis against generic and dedicated attacks is
included. It shows that the hashing algorithm has good security
features and meet the security requirements of a good hashing
scheme. The results of the tests and the properties of the CA used
demonstrate the good statistical and cryptographic properties of
the hash function.